The recent ruling by the Court of Justice of the European Union (CJEU) has upended the situation for multi-currency mortgages in Spain. This judicial decision strengthens consumer rights and opens the door for nearly 20,000 affected individuals to annul unfair clauses and recover their money. The 12-month Euribor has remained at its lowest level since November, standing at a provisional average of 2.22%, which means a slight drop in variable mortgage payments. The news has made headlines: the price of Publicly Subsidized Housing (VPO, or Vivienda de Protección Oficial) has reached a new historical maximum, hitting 1,195.7 euros per square meter nationally, according to the latest data from the Ministry of Housing and Urban Agenda (MIVAU) for the third quarter of 2025.
